The function of an Alternator


The alternator is crucial in generating power for a vehicle. It converts mechanical energy from the engine into electrical energy, which is used to power the car’s electrical systems and recharge the battery. A vehicle's battery would quickly lose its charge without a functional alternator, leading to starting issues and inefficient operation.

The alternator ensures that electrical components, such as lights, radio, and air conditioning, run smoothly while maintaining the battery’s charge. This continuous energy supply is essential for the vehicle's overall performance and reliability.

Identifying a Faulty Alternator


Recognising the signs of a failing alternator is essential to prevent further damage. Indicators include dimming or flickering headlights, a consistently dead battery, and unusual noises emanating from the engine area. Additionally, warning lights on the dashboard, such as the battery light, may illuminate, signalling a potential issue with the alternator.

If left unchecked, a faulty alternator can lead to a complete breakdown, rendering the vehicle inoperable. Regular inspection and timely response to these warning signs can avoid inconvenient and costly repairs. Understanding these symptoms and taking appropriate action ensures the car remains reliable and efficient.

Replacing a Ford -Falcon Alternator


Replacing a Ford- Falcon Alternator requires specific tools, such as a spanner set and a multimeter. Begin by disconnecting the vehicle's battery to prevent any electrical hazards. The next step involves removing any belts or components obstructing access to the alternator.

Carefully unbolt the faulty alternator and disconnect the electrical connections. Install the new alternator by reversing the removal process, ensuring all bolts are tightened securely, and electrical connections are properly reattached.

Finally, reconnect the battery and use the multimeter to verify that the new alternator is functioning correctly by checking the voltage output. Following this methodical approach can help ensure a successful replacement.

Maintenance Tips for Longevity


Regular inspection is vital for ensuring the longevity of a Ford Falcon Alternator. It is advisable to check for any visible signs of wear, such as frayed wires or corrosion on the terminals. Ensuring that the drive belt is in optimal condition and maintaining proper tension will significantly support the alternator’s function.

Additionally, keeping the alternator clean and free from dust and debris can prevent overheating and operational issues. Periodic testing of the electrical system can also help in detecting potential problems early.

Using high-quality replacement parts when necessary and adhering to the manufacturer's recommended service intervals can further extend the alternator’s lifespan. Implementing these practices can help maintain the vehicle's overall efficiency and reliability.

Troubleshooting Common Issues


Common issues with the Ford- Falcon Alternator can often be diagnosed with the aid of a multimeter. This tool measures the electrical output and helps pinpoint problems such as insufficient voltage, poor connections, or internal faults within the alternator.

Start by checking the battery voltage with the vehicle turned off; a healthy battery should read around 12.6 volts. Next, start the engine and measure the voltage again; a functional alternator should produce between 13.5 and 14.5 volts.

If the reading falls outside this range, the alternator may not be charging the battery adequately. Additionally, inspect the connections for any signs of corrosion or loose wires, as these can hinder performance.
